Choosing the Right Fence Style for Your Backyard


The first step in any fence makeover is selecting a style that fits your home and lifestyle. Here are some popular options:


  • Classic wood picket fences: Timeless and charming, they suit traditional homes and add a welcoming feel.

  • Horizontal slat fences: These offer a modern look with clean lines and can be made from wood or composite materials.

  • Vinyl fences: Low maintenance and durable, vinyl fences come in many styles and colors.

  • Metal fences: Wrought iron or aluminum fences provide security with an elegant touch.

  • Living fences: Using hedges or shrubs as natural barriers adds greenery and privacy.


Consider your backyard’s size, your privacy needs, and the overall style of your home when choosing a fence type. For example, a horizontal slat fence can open up a small yard visually, while a tall vinyl fence might be better for blocking noise and neighbors’ views.


Preparing for the Transformation


Before starting the makeover, assess the current fence condition. Look for:


  • Rotting or broken boards

  • Rusted or bent metal parts

  • Loose posts or unstable sections

  • Faded or peeling paint


Decide if you want to repair and repaint or replace the entire fence. Sometimes, a fresh coat of paint or stain can make a big difference without the cost of full replacement.

Creative Makeover Ideas That Work


Add Color and Texture


Painting your fence in a bold or soft color can dramatically change your backyard’s mood. For example, a soft gray or white paint brightens the space, while a deep blue or green adds richness. Staining wood enhances its natural grain and protects it from weather.


Mix Materials for Interest


Combine wood with metal or stone elements to create a unique fence. For example, wooden panels framed with metal posts or a stone base can add texture and durability.


Install Lighting


Fence-mounted solar lights or string lights create ambiance for evening gatherings. Lighting also improves safety and highlights your fence’s design.

Tips for Maintaining Your New Fence


  • Regular cleaning: Wash your fence yearly to remove dirt and mildew.

  • Inspect for damage: Check for loose boards or rust spots and fix them promptly.

  • Repaint or restain: Refresh the finish every few years to protect the material.

  • Trim plants: Keep climbing plants trimmed to prevent damage.


Taking care of your fence ensures it stays beautiful and functional for years.
